What I Look for Before Buying
Before I choose a bottle, I always check a few important things. I look for 100% pure Jamaican black castor oil, a natural scent, and a dark bottle that helps protect the oil from light. I also pay attention to whether it is cold-pressed or traditionally roasted, since that can affect the texture and smell. For my dreads, I prefer a product that feels rich but not overly sticky.
Ingredients I Prefer
I like to keep my hair routine simple, so I usually choose oils with minimal ingredients. The best options for me are those without added synthetic fragrances, mineral oil, or unnecessary fillers. If I want extra nourishment, I may choose a blend with natural ingredients like coconut oil, peppermint oil, or tea tree oil, but I always make sure it still feels safe for my scalp and hair.
How I Check if It Works for Dreads
For my dreads, I want an oil that moisturizes without causing buildup. I usually test a small amount first to see how my hair responds. If it leaves my locs feeling heavy, greasy, or dull, I skip it. The right Jamaican black castor oil for me should help reduce dryness and support my scalp without making my dreads hard to maintain.
Texture and Thickness Matter to Me
One thing I always notice is how thick the oil is. Jamaican black castor oil is naturally dense, and I like that because a little goes a long way. However, if it is too thick for my routine, I may mix it with a lighter oil like jojoba or coconut oil. That makes it easier for me to apply evenly through my dreads.
Scalp Benefits I Consider
My scalp is just as important as my hair, so I look for an oil that helps with dryness and itchiness. I find that Jamaican black castor oil can be useful when my scalp feels tight or flaky. I massage a small amount in gently, and that usually helps me keep my scalp more comfortable between washes.
How I Apply It to My Dreads
I do not use too much at once because I do not want buildup. I usually warm a few drops in my hands and apply it lightly to my scalp or along the length of my locs. Sometimes I use it as a sealant after misting my hair with water or a leave-in spray. That way, I feel like I am locking in moisture instead of just coating my hair.
What I Avoid When Shopping
I avoid oils that are heavily diluted, overly scented, or sold without clear labeling. I also stay away from products that promise unrealistic results. For my dreads, I want something honest, simple, and effective. If the label is unclear or the ingredient list is too long, I usually keep looking.
